What Do I Have To Do To Be BEST ?

I will show up on time for practices and games !
I will practice on my own !
I will come prepared to play  !
I will give 100% at all times !
I will follow my coach's instructions !
I will learn from my mistakes, learn from them and try to do better next time !
I will remain enthusiastic on the field AND on the sideline !
Whatever position I am placed in, I will do my best to play it better than anyone else has played it before me !
I will make the best of every opportunity on the field !
I will support ALL of my teammates !
I WILL NOT give up if my team is behind !

And Most Important :

I Will Not Put Myself Ahead of the Team !

If I do all these things, I will be a better person, and
Everthing else will work out just fine !

About Us

FC America Soccer Club is located in Northeast Pennsylvania, based out of Scranton, Pa.  We are a "Competetive" Club that Trains and Plays 12 months of the year.  We play our Outdoor leagues in Northeast Travel, Back Mountain and Lehigh Valley. In late Fall and Winter, we play and train at Riverfront Sports in Scranton and at the Wyoming Valley Sports Dome in Wilkes Barre. We also play in indoor and outdoor Tournaments, throughout the year. We do our best to expose our players to the best competition available, to advance their skills and build the foundations of the local High School Programs.  Between our playing in High Level tournaments and providing skilled players to the School system, your player will be exposed to college and Olympic development team coaches, with the hope of advancing Our Players Careers in Soccer
